MIXED disease

Turf algae (Cladophora + filamentous greens)

Reviewed by the Fast Aquatics husbandry team · Updated May 2026
Quick referenceTurf algae is dense filamentous green algae that carpets rockwork + glass. Common in mature reef + planted FW tanks with high nutrients. Manual removal + algae-eaters + reduced light.

Cause

Excess nitrate (>10 ppm) + phosphate (>0.1 ppm) + intense light. Common in tanks 6-18 months old as nutrients accumulate. Often introduced on hitchhiker rocks.

Prevention

Maintain nitrate <5 ppm reef / <30 ppm FW. Phosphate <0.1 ppm reef. Limit photoperiod to 8-9 hours. Clean filter media regularly.

Fatality + outcome

Not fatal directly. Outcompetes coral/plants for light + nutrients; kills sensitive species over time.
